指南:如何使用Oracle查询指定数据表(oracle查询指定表)
查询指定数据表是一个非常普遍的需求,以Oracle数据库作为数据库的例子,下面将给出具体的查询步骤,以供参考。
1. 进入Oracle数据库,查看所有的表名
当你连接上Oracle数据库以后,若要查看一共有哪些表,可以使用以下代码:
SELECT table_name FROM user_tables
用这条语句可以查出当前用户下的所有数据表,如果想知道某个指定用户的表名,可以改下表名,比如某用户为SCOTT,则可以使用:
SELECT table_name FROM scott.user_tables
2. 用sql查询指定数据表
当找到了指定的表名以后,就可以用SQL查询它的内容了,通常情况下用的就是SELECT语句:
SELECT * FROM tablename
用这个语句可以选择出一张表的所有列(全部字段),如果只想查询指定几个列,可以改写成:
SELECT column1, column2, column3 FROM tablename
即指定具体想查询的字段,也可以根据字段值进行条件查询:
SELECT * FROM tablename WHERE column1 = value1
比如上面,就是要查询某一列中符合某个值的所有记录。
3. 常用Oracle查询语句
除了上面提到的一些基本语句以外,Oracle中还有很多查询函数,这些函数可以用来查询指定的记录数据:
(1)ORDER BY:可以按照指定的字段(列)进行排序:
SELECT * FROM tablename ORDER BY column1
(2)GROUP BY:可以将查出的结果根据指定的字段(列)进行分组:
SELECT COUNT( column1 ) FROM tablename GROUP BY column1
(3)HAVING:是使用GROUP BY后的条件语句,一般与GROUP BY搭配使用:
SELECT SUM( column1 ) FROM tablename GROUP BY column1 HAVING SUM( column1 ) value
以上,就是本指南关于如何查询Oracle中指定数据表的大致内容,使用上述方法可以实现最基本的查询功能,只要熟悉常用函数,就可以根据自己的需求来查询出符合要求的数据。
-
Simple English version:
Query the specified table is a very common need, using Oracle database as an example, the following specific query steps will be given for reference.
1. Log in to the Oracle database and view the names of all tables
Once you are connected to the Oracle database, if you want to see which tables are available, you can use the following code:
SELECT table_name FROM user_tables
This statement can query all the data tables under the current user. If you want to know the table name of a specific user, you can change the table name, for example, if the user is SCOTT, you can use:
SELECT table_name FROM scott.user_tables
2. Use the SQL query to specify the table
Once the specific table name is found, the content can be queried with SQL, usually using the SELECT statement:
SELECT * FROM tablename
This statement can select all columns (all fields) of a table. If you only want to query a few columns, you can modify it:
SELECT column1, column2, column3 FROM tablename
That is, specify the specific fields to be queried, and also can query according to the field value:
SELECT*FROM tablename WHERE column1 = value1
For example, above, it is to query all records in a column that meet a certain value.
3. Common Oracle query statement
In addition to the basic statements mentioned above, there are many query functions in Oracle, which can be used to query the specified record data:
(1) ORDER BY: Can sort by the specified field (column):
SELECT * FROM tablename ORDER BY column1
(2) GROUP BY: Can group the query results according to the specified field (column):
SELECT COUNT(column1) FROM tablename GROUP BY column1
(3) HAVING: Is the condition statement after using GROUP BY. It is usually used with GROUP BY:
SELECT SUM(column1) FROM tablename GROUP BY column1 HAVING SUM(column1) value
Above is the general content of this guide on how to query specified tables in Oracle. By using the above methods, the most basic query function can be achieved. As long as familiar with the common functions, you can query the data that meets the requirements according to your own needs.
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 指南:如何使用Oracle查询指定数据表(oracle查询指定表)
相关文章
- Oracle 库表备份:保障数据安全(oracle库表备份)
- Oracle 视图 DBA_AUTO_MV_REFRESH_HISTORY 官方解释,作用,如何使用详细说明
- Oracle 视图 DBA_CAPTURE_PREPARED_SCHEMAS 官方解释,作用,如何使用详细说明
- Oracle 视图 DBA_LOGSTDBY_PLSQL_MAP 官方解释,作用,如何使用详细说明
- Oracle 视图 V$DIAG_APP_TRACE_FILE 官方解释,作用,如何使用详细说明
- Oracle内核技术之谜揭开(oracle内核技术揭密)
- 解锁Oracle,永久保护密码不过期(oracle密码不过期)
- 不足Oracle安装挫折:物理内存不足(oracle安装物理内存)
- 使用Oracle数据库驱动包管理您的数据库(oracle数据库驱动包)
- Oracle中使用带参数函数的技巧(oracle带参数的函数)
- Oracle数据库:一个可靠的PPT支持(oracle数据库ppt)
- 深入理解Oracle数据库中的触发器类型(oracle触发器类型)
- 掌握 Oracle 右连接的使用技巧(oracle右关联)
- 如何使用Oracle导出指定表数据?(oracle导出某张表)
- 排查Oracle监听开启失败原因(oracle的监听打不开)
- Oracle数据管理:数字和日期的应用技巧(oracle数字日期)
- 免费使用Oracle,创建你的账户(oracle免费账户)
- Oracle数据库实现快速配置C语言配置文件方案(c oracle配置文件)
- Oracle中点穴般的Drop(drop在Oracle)
- 为了你的Oracle,依赖包究竟有何用处(oracle依赖包的作用)
- Oracle如何实现逐步减少数值的操作(oracle依次减一个数)
- 称Oracle数据库如何修改视图名称(oracle 修改视图名)
- 使用Oracle给数据自动编号的方式(oracle中数据的序号)
- Oracle SDP2彻底改变企业信息流畅性(oracle sdp2)
- 利用Oracle PX解决数据库优化问题(oracle px)
- Oracle Hash码安全技术的精巧体现(oracle hash码)
- 挑战极限用Oracle 11g搭建环境(oracle 11g搭建)
- Oracle如何快速判断一个数是否为正数(oracle. 正数)